The sand Dunes are awesome! We packed WAY TOO MUCH water with us. I took 4.5 Liters and Aleksey took 5.5L, of which we drank about 1.5L. We took a very strenuous hike up to the 650 foot high “High Dune”about 1.25 miles from the parking lot. It might not sound like a lot, but it sure felt like it.
The best part about hiking UP a sand dune is playing on the way DOWN. We partook in an activity i like to call “Hulk’ing.” Hulking consists of running and jumping very quickly down a sand dune, just like the big green Hulk runs and jumps. Aleksey ran down one of the hills barefoot and realized too late that the sand quickly becomes hard and rough toward the bottom. By this time he was already traveling WAY TOO FAST to slow down, let alone stop. While waiting, watching and laughing uncontrollably, i eperienced the doppler effect first hand (the increase in volume of an object traveling closer to another object – i.e Aleksey to me) thanks to Aleksey’s screaming all the way down the hill. He was rewarded for his courageous act with pink feet rubbed raw by the sand and stone. Pictures below:
